Table 4.
In vitro drug membrane parameters of resatorvid topical gels/serum formulations through Strat-M® transdermal diffusion membrane (n = 3, mean ± standard deviation). Lowercase letters indicate differences between formulations with the same concentration. Capital letters indicate differences between concentrations in the same formulation (p < 0.05).
| 2.5% Gels and Serum | Flux (µg/cm2/h) | Lag Time (h) | Drug Retention (µg) |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2.5% (w/w) Carbomer (gel formulation) |
5.76 ± 2.08 a A | - | 638.51 ± 32.19 a A |
| 2.5% (w/w) Hyaluronic Acid (gel/serum formulation) |
0.52 ± 0.14 b A | 1.14 ± 0.25 | 472.36 ± 52.29 b A |
| 2.5% (w/v) Pluronic® F-127 (gel formulation) |
8.5 ± 0.39 a A | - | 289.72 ± 20.46 c A |
| 1.25% gels and serum | Flux (µg/cm2/h) | Lag time (h) | Drug retention (µg) |
| 1.25% (w/w) Carbomer (gel formulation) |
2.77 ± 0.80 a A | 0.15 ± 0.07 | 445.06 ± 85.12 a B |
| 1.25% (w/w) Hyaluronic Acid (gel/serum formulation) |
1.16 ± 0.19 a A | 1.98 ± 0.34 | 415.83 ± 21.19 a A |
| 1.25% (w/v) Pluronic® F-127 (gel formulation) |
8.45 ± 1.51 b A | - | 235.06 ± 45.74 c A |
